Here are 5 negative effects of social media. For positive effects, visit the link: http://vkool.com/effects-of-social-media/.
Social media have a lot of positive effects on marketing and connecting people around the world. However, there are also some disadvantages of social media. Keep reading for more information.
1. A Fall Sense Of Connection
According to many researches, social networking sites such as Twitter and Face-book help connect many people, but they also make it hard for users to distinguish their truly meaningful relationships in their real life. Though there are more and more casual relationships built through social media, more and more people are feeling lonely in the real world. When people spend their free time on social networking sites, there is less time for face-to-face conversations with relatives, friends, and neighbors. This means that their real connections weaken.
2. Lower Productivity
A lot of people seem to addict to social networking sites, and unable to work at 100% of their working productivity. For example, people are eager to log in their Face-book or Twitter to see what their friends share each day, even when they are at work. After logging in, they find so many things to view and read there that they cannot get back to work quickly. This reduces their productivity at work.
3. Self-Esteem Affected
Comments on social networking sites can negatively affect users’ self-esteem. When people make a comparison with their friends in their network, they may find out that they do not have as many likes or comments as their friends do; as a result, they will feel less confident.
4. Cyber-Bullying
Cyber-bullying is one of the top negative effects of social media. Comments with offensive words can mentally attack the victims, and leave bad emotional scars. Some victims decided to suicide as the only way to finish the pain caused by cyber-bullying. Cyber-bullying has also made many teenagers depressed. Some of them chose to stop going to school as an escape. Some even dare not go out due to deep emotional hurt caused by words in comments.
5. Distraction
When people spend too much time checking updated statuses on social networking sites, they cannot focus on their daily tasks. Facebook and Twitter are continually updated with new statuses which really attract users. This causes a big distraction from study, work, or family tasks. A student who is addicted to Facebook may not complete his homework. A mother who spends too much time on social networking sites may not fulfill the duty with her children. A staff, who spends too much time on Twitter or Facebook may not complete his tasks at work.
Besides many positive effects, social media has some negative effects. People should use social media wisely to get their advantages, and avoid or minimum their negative effects. Users should use social media as means of communication or work rather than being addicted to them.

Acetabularia acetabulum is a single-celled green alga that in its vegetative state is morphologically differentiated into a basal rhizoid and an axially elongated stalk, which bears whorls of branching hairs. The single diploid nucleus resides in the rhizoid.
